Output 7858d61a3119e126e241f51f9e3b6656443c51a48f58c5ae2681aeadda5500a1:0

value
1759068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3937e68644db10a5624f4cd7132131682a6958b8 OP_EQUAL
address
36uZQWeWRT8kf2wGMgNHQxSaCzxr1o9TwA
transaction
7858d61a3119e126e241f51f9e3b6656443c51a48f58c5ae2681aeadda5500a1
spent
true